So, I played Chapter 5 of Deltarune and wanted to say a few words. Spoilers ahead!
I guess I just need to vent. Nobody in my immediate circle knows anything about Deltarune, so I have to write here, even if I'm just talking to myself, hahaha.
Results:
The last fun adventure. And that's what it was! I had a blast. Yes, the plot wasn't explored as much as in the previous game update. But I'd still like to point out some key points (what I remembered):
At the very beginning of the chapter, you can see that Kris has returned from somewhere again. You can also see that they can't live long without the SOUL.
The nature of the Shadow Crystals is "Failed dreams." (A bit of a vague concept, but still.)
There was something between Dess and Asriel.
Sans and the drawing with the caption "Don't Forget." (And also the presence of this event on both routes.)
Onionsan is possibly dead. (I hope not!)
Something terrible is going to happen in Chapter 6. Flowery's words about something terrible lurking beneath the city, as well as the appearance of all three of Gaster's followers at the festival.
Rudy fell down. I really hope he's alive. I adore that character.
Asgore's awareness of the Dark Worlds.
Ralsei CAN use fire magic, he just hid it from us.
The incident involving Dess's disappearance involved the appearance of the first Dark Fountain. (But we never learned what that incident was that ruined the lives of two families.) (The RK kidnapped Dess?)
The Roaring Knight kidnaps Asgore. (I hope my king is alive.❤️)

Sheriff Lumber and Bulls-I
Toby Fox's recent post has piqued my interest in "Friend Inside Me" theory and "Toy Story" even further. I present to you my take on the secret boss for Chapter 3. (I know I'm about nine months late, but, hey, why not.)
---------------------------------------------------------------------------------
Meet Sheriff Lumber Honor, or simply Lumber! And his indispensable companion, Bulls-I.
They are former stars of the children's TV show "Sheriff Lumber's Wild West." Shortly before filming began on the new crossover show, Lumber was, according to the "official version," fired, and neither he nor his friend have been seen since.
---------------------------------------------------------------------------------
Backstory
This Dark World is entirely a massive television studio, divided into several filming locations.
"Western Town" was not only one of these locations, but also home to the actors of this series. (Since it was revealed in the original Chapter 3 that Asgore loved the show, I imagine he could very well have collected merchandise from it and then played with Kris and Asriel.)
"Sheriff Lumber's Wild West" was a TV show that followed the life of the town and its main stars, Sheriff Lumber and Bulls-I.
Soon, a new show, "Astral Wolf of the Galaxy Squad", appeared in the TV world. It followed the brave astronaut Astral Wolf (performed by Basel) who roamed the galaxy. (In the Light World, Asriel has stars hanging above his bed, so I imagine he could very well have been a fan of the show and had toys from it.)
Despite the competition, Sheriff Lumber didn't envy him. In fact, they became best friends.
The Studio Bosses (the rulers of the Dark World), seeing the benefit, decided to film a crossover show about Lumber and Astral Wolf.
A few days before filming, Lumber and Bulls-I were out for a walk near the outskirts of town. Locals complained of a strange beast attacking their livestock, and our heroes decided to investigate.
They returned a few days later. They were badly battered, the Sheriff's eye was damaged, and Bulls-I's side was cracked, but according to them, the beast had been defeated. But since then, Lumber began acting strangely. He began causing trouble in town, believing he was doing good for the townspeople. Afterwards, he quarreled with Basel when the latter came to talk to him. Fearing for the well-being of the entire Dark World, the Bosses decided to evacuate the entire Western Town, trapping the Sheriff and his horse in the area. After the heavy doors of the set were closed, a huge poster was hung in their place in memory of the Sheriff and his partner. So Lumber remained in the devastated town, along with his faithful steed, who continued to whisper words to him.
